Headlining the evening is Alright Mela, a Franco-Moroccan trio that brings together Mediterranean influences, Gnawa traditions, electric oud, and contemporary electronic music. Formed by Markus, Cheb Xavi, and Moroccan Gnawa artist Jaouad El Garouge, the band creates a distinctive soundscape of hypnotic grooves, psychedelic textures, and powerful vocals.
Moving fluidly between Europe, the Maghreb, and the Middle East, Alright Mela’s music explores themes of migration, identity, tolerance, and coexistence. Their performances are designed as collective experiences—part concert, part celebration—inviting audiences to dance, connect, and lose themselves in rhythm.
